#bd6d4b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d6d4b is composed of 74.1% red, 42.7%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.3% magenta, 60.3%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 17.9 degrees, a saturation of 46.3% and a lightness of 51.8%. #bd6d4b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ffda96 with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#bd6d4b color description : Moderate orange.
#bd6d4b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d6d4b has RGB values of R:189, G:109,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.6,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12414283.
